The Classification and Identity of Azypin
Azypin is a commercial name for a medicine containing the active ingredient Azithromycin, an antibiotic used for systemic action against susceptible bacteria. It is classified as a macrolide antibiotic, belonging to the azalide subclass. Azithromycin is a semisynthetic compound derived from the macrolide Erythromycin, featuring a structural modification designed to support prolonged presence in body tissues. The medicine is positioned as a broad-spectrum agent for managing various microbial infections.
Composition and Available Pharmaceutical Forms
The composition of this medicine utilizes the active substance Azithromycin, frequently stabilized as a dihydrate salt. This formulation concentrates its action through the azalide mechanism. Azithromycin is produced in multiple dosage forms to meet different clinical requirements, including solid forms such as the tablet and capsule for oral administration, a liquid oral suspension for pediatric use, and a sterile powder for injection for intravenous (IV) delivery in cases requiring direct systemic access.
General Therapeutic Function and Mechanism
The general therapeutic function of Azypin is to manage bacterial disease by inhibiting pathogen growth. The drug operates by binding to the bacteria's 50S ribosomal subunit. This interaction is designed to block the synthesis of essential proteins required for bacterial survival and replication. This action results in the inhibition of bacterial protein synthesis, intended to halt the pathogen's proliferation and allow the immune system to clear the microbial presence.
